Originally posted by Klasse Act: BTW, where in the hell is Ford at with this turbo'd Focus we've been hearing about.
I haven't been hearing about one, not for the US anyways.
Europe has had one for a while.
98.5 SVT
91 Escort GT (almost sold)
96 ATX Zetec (i brake to watch you swerve)
FS: SVT rear sway bar
WTB: Very cheap beater
CEG Dragon Run - October 13-15
|